I know people find mind-changing really scummy, so bear with me here.

I've been trying to set aside my contrarianism and my general appreciation of O's playstyle to see if this "We need to change the meta on lurking" argument is one I should be landing on the other side of.

So, here is what I would like to hear a response about from Galzria, ehunt, and whomever else wants to pseudo-policy lynch O:

One of the best ways to catch scum from Day 2 onward is by looking at wagons. My big hangup on a lurker lynch, or any policy lynch, is that it's too safe a wagon to get on. Say we lynch O. Say he flips town. Then what do we really learn from an O wagon full of people who shrug their shoulders and say "Lynch all Lurkers, man."?

Well, O isn't guilty of lurking anymore. Is that because of the small wagon on him, or because he just decided out of the goodness of his heart to be helpful to town? We don't know. I basically agree with you that if the lurker ends up getting lynched without ever coming back it's a bad scenario for town - little information is gained. But if the lurker is still around at LyLo, that's even worse. The hope is to pressure the lurker into stopping lurking.
